Ayra Starr, Burna Boy, Rema’s Songs Feature On Obama’s Favourite Music Of 2022

Former US President Barack Obama has unveiled his annual favourite songs list for 2022, which includes Ayra Starr, Burna Boy, and Rema.

The list, which was revealed on Friday, December 23, 2022, includes 25 songs from various singers around the world. Ayra Starr’s ‘Rush,’ Burna Boy’s ‘Last Last,’ and Rema’s ‘Calm Down’ all made Obama’s 2022 list.

“I always enjoy sharing my end of year music playlist with all of you — and this year we heard a lot of great songs,” he wrote in a post he shared on Twitter. “Here are some of my favourites. Are there any songs or artists I should check out?” he added.

Earlier this year, Burna Boy, Pheelz, and Tems were listed on Obama’s summer playlist. Burna Boy’s ‘Last Last,’ Tems ‘Vibe Out,’ and ‘Finesse,’ the global hit single by ace music producer Pheelz featuring BNXN (formerly called Buju), are the three songs by Nigerian acts that made the Obama 2022 summer playlist.
